+## `GitLab Agent Server: Unauthorized` error on Dashboard for Kubernetes
+
+An error like `GitLab Agent Server: Unauthorized. Trace ID: <...>`
+on the [Dashboard for Kubernetes](../../../ci/environments/kubernetes_dashboard.md) page
+might be caused by one of the following:
+
+- The `user_access` entry in the agent configuration file doesn't exist or is wrong.
+ To resolve, see [Grant users Kubernetes access](user_access.md).
+- There are multiple [`_gitlab_kas` cookies](../../../administration/clusters/kas.md#kubernetes-api-proxy-cookie)
+ in the browser and sent to KAS. The most likely cause is multiple GitLab instances hosted
+ on the same site.
+
+ For example, `gitlab.com` set a `_gitlab_kas` cookie targeted for `kas.gitlab.com`,
+ but the cookie is also sent to `kas.staging.gitlab.com`, which causes the error on `staging.gitlab.com`.
+
+ To temporarily resolve, delete the `_gitlab_kas` cookie for `gitlab.com` from the browser cookie store.
+ [Issue 418998](https://gitlab.com/gitlab-org/gitlab/-/issues/418998) proposes a fix for this known issue.
+- GitLab and KAS run on different sites. For example, GitLab on `gitlab.example.com` and KAS on `kas.example.com`.
+ GitLab does not support this use case. For details, see [issue 416436](https://gitlab.com/gitlab-org/gitlab/-/issues/416436).
